A Basic Study on the Characteristics of the Modern Garden in Incheon During the Opening Period - Focused on Rikidake's Villa - (개항기 인천 근대정원의 조영특성에 관한 기초연구 - 리키다케 별장을 중심으로 -)

  • The purpose of this study is to examine the process of formation of modern gardens. Based on the analysis of the process of formation and transformation of the Jemulpo in Incheon and the details of the modern garden construction. The results are as follows; First, the formation of the Incheon Residence Site began in 1876 with the signing of the Joseon-Japan Treaty. Jemulpo used to be a desolate fishing village in the past, but after its opening in 1881, the Japanese settlement, Chinese settlement, and the general foreign settlement were formed. After that, Japan reclaimed the southern mudflats and expanded the theire settlement area, and advanced to the Joseon area(currently Sinheung-dong). In Japanese colonial era, modern Japanese urban landscapes were transplanted into the settlement area, centering on the Japanese modern gardens were distributed in the area around the center of the settlement area. Second, after examining the process of creating the garden for the Rikidake villa, Japanese Rikidake purchased a site for an orchard in Uri-tang, who was a major landowner in Incheon, to create the garden. At the time of Rikidake's residence, the garden was very large, measuring about 3,000 pyeong, and after liberation, it was acquired by Incheon City and used as Yulmok Children's Library. It was known as a rich village at the time of the opening of the port, and a garden was located at the highest point in Yulmok-dong, making it easy to see the Incheon Port area. Also, a spot located about 300 meters away from Rikidake's rice mill may have affected the location selection. Third, today's Rikidake villa has a Japanese-style house on a trapezoidal site, with a garden of about 990 square meters on the south side. Currently, it is possible to enter from the south and from Yulmok Children's Park in the north, but in the past, the main direction of the house was to view the Incheon Port, settlement area, and the Rikidake Rice Mill, so the house was located in front of the garden. The garden is a multi-faceted style with stone lanterns, tombstones, garden stones, and trees placed on each side, and is surrounded by arboreal plants such as attention, strobe pine, and maple trees, as well as royal azaleas. The view from the inside of the house was secured through shrub-oriented vegetation around the house.

Structural Behavior of Slab in the Partial Demolition for the Apartment Remodeling (아파트 리모델링을 위한 부분해체에서 슬래브의 구조적 거동)

  • Due to the fact that the social environment is improved and the urban development is stabilized, the demand of new construction of apartment becomes slowdown. Accordingly, there are many researches to lengthen the service life of the existing apartment through the remodeling and its importance is continuously rising. However, reliable design specifications and guidelines for the design of remodeling with partial demolition are not provided yet in Korea. Specially, in the apartment remodeling, slab collapse accidents take major portion in all accidents that reported by Korean Government. It is very important to prevent intial crack of slab because intial crack could cause severe accident like collapse of all structure in a short period of time. The purpose of this study is to develop structural guidelines that could guarantee the structural safety and serviceability of slab structure and could be adopted in Korean remodeling with partial demolition. There are mainly two components to determine structural behavior of slab structure. One is the shape of slab structure and the other is load which is resisted by the slab structure. In this study, the weight per unit volume of concrete debris and concrete strength are estimated through the analysis of previous researches to recognize the relationship between the shape of slab and load that loaded on the slab. Accordingly, approximately 300 pieces of floor plan are collected and analyzed. The finite element analysis is conducted using these analyzed and estimated results. From the finite element analysis results, the limited stacking height of debris is suggested and the stacking method is also discussed. In addition, to find the relationship between movement of demolition equipment and structural behavior of slab, the static and dynamic loading tests are conducted. From the results of loading tests, the impact factor which will be considered in the remodeling design could be estimated.

An Investigation of the Delivery of Public Rental Housing in Redevelopment Site in Korea (재개발임대주택 공급제도의 도입상황 및 특징분석)

  • There were strong criticisms against the joint development method: the redevelopment corporation and developers would achieve the whole development profit. The existing tenants who lost their housing in the site argued their right to reside in the site after the development was completed. There was also strong political pressure that the Roh Tae-woo governing administration should resolve the social inequality caused by the situation. In such circumstances, it was introduced that a certain proportion of public rental housing should be built in the redevelopment site; then the government took over the dwellings at a price of construction and allocated them to the existing tenants. The aims of this paper are to understand the rationale behind the inclusion of the public rental housing in the redevelopment sites; and to investigate to what extent the legislation was implemented appropriately. Although the legislation was introduced in Seoul from August 1989, it was not until May 2005 when it was implemented nationwide. At the beginning, there was an ambiguous rule that the number of public housing to be included should be limited to the number of households who would want to remain in the redeveloped site. In 2005 the Seoul metropolitan authority introduced a mandatory proportion; 17% of the total housing delivered in the site should be public rental homes. Since then the proportion. The proportion has been fluctuated by the political agenda of each ruling party: the conservative tended to reduce the proportion, whilst the opposition parties increased the proportion. Currently the proportion is 20% of the total stock to be built. Initially the size of the public housing was exceptionally small- less than 40 m2 but it has increased up to 60 m2 since 2010. The rental price was reasonably lower than market rent. The competition toward redevelopment rental housing that are vacant due to move or death of tenants was very high; it was given to one household out of nine eligible households in 2020.

A Study on the Meaning of Zelkova serrata as a Medium of Place Memory - Focused on the Natives of the Village and the Migrant of Keangnam Apartment in Dogok-dong - (장소기억의 매개로서 느티나무의 의미 고찰 - 역말 원주민과 도곡동 경남아파트 이주민을 중심으로 -)

  • This study investigated the memories of the natives and the migrants who had been living with the 760-year-old Zelkova serrata located in the Keangnam Apartment Complex in Dogok 1-dong. Place memory is a newly illuminated concept since the 1980s, and is also used as a new research methodology for studying and recording multi-layered memories left in a place based on feelings and traces of vivid memories. The urban development of Gangnam, which began in the 1970s, quickly changed rural to apartment complexes. The natives of Yeokmal were scattered throughout the country, and new migrants moved in. In the process, zelkova serrata was managed in different ways from time to time, and residents also establish relationship in different ways. Natives used to take a rest in the tree or swing at Dan-o, and recognized it as a place to receive the god during the village ritual. In other words, they shared the entire process of life and death and were given various roles depending on the lives of the residents. It is also a direct experience that was experienced in detail and a place where collective memories of residents are melted. On the other hand, with the construction of Keangnam Apartment, the management of zelkova tree has become stricter, making it impossible for migrants to access. Migrants have come to enjoy zelkova serrata visually, and the annual Yeokmal Traditional Festival makes common memories in the city. In addition, many people personified trees and received mental comfort. In addition, the nature of the old big tree was highlighted in the background of the city, and the symbol of "uniqueness and speciality" was newly formed, which led to the formation of pride and attachment. Through the memories of the two subjects' zelkova tree, we were able to examine the memories of the tree value, and management of protected tree in the city.

Implication and Its Meaning Contact of Gwangje-jeong's Place Transmission (광제정(光霽亭) 장소 전승의 함의와 의미맥락)

  • The purpose of the study was to understand the symbol and locational meanings in building and relocating Gwangje-jeong(光霽亭) through the analysis and interpretation on the construction background, history, the location and its characteristics. Concerning physical environment, human activities, the symbol and meanings of the formal Gwangje-jeong site and the present location, the study was concluded about the site and its meaning of tradition as following. Gwangje, the name of the pavilion, represents the fidelity of Maedang(梅堂) Yangdon(楊墩) who refused as Seonbee(a man of virtue) to be tainted with the corrupt world, which was related with the situation at that time. It implies Maedang's feeling of realizing Noojeongjeyong(樓亭題詠) of Gwangje-jeong along with the high spirit of Gwangpoongjewol(光風霽月). According to the record about rebuilding Gwangje-jeong, Maedang was the very person who planted plum flowers at the pavilion and put up the tablet of its name, Gwangje. Even after his death, Gwangje-jeong was the symbol indicating Yangdon, given the triple high ground and the planting of plum flowers. Also, Sookho(宿虎) town at the entrance of Gwangje-jeong and Bokhoam(伏虎巖: a rock) at the right side of the pavilion signifies the location for praising Maedang Yangdon, and the Yangjipha's Oensi(五言詩: five words verse) engraved on the rock gives a good description about the place, Agyesa that worshiped Yangdon. As Agye-Sa(阿溪祠) where Yangdon was worshiped and praised had been abolished in the 5th year under the Kojong's reign(1868), the spirit praising Maedang had finally been used for the relocation of Gwangje-jeong. Despite the relocation of Gwangje-jeong, the old Gwangje-jeong site has remained at least for 359years at Hucheonli, and its surroundings have maintained the name 'Gwangje' as the front place name morpheme, for example, 'Gwangje-jeong,' 'Gwangje Town,' 'Gwangje Bridge' and 'Gwangje Creek,' for symbolizing the praising of Maedang. Gwangje-jeong, as the center place of solidarity among Namwon Yang's family clan, has been able to maintain its symbol and meanings in spite of relocation, mainly because of the fellowship among the descendants, family clan and alumni who respected virtuous achievements of ancestors and shared the agony of the time. In addition, the symbolism has been preserved since the spirit of Gwangpoonjewol of Yangdon and his high character were cherished along with the spirit of Bongseon(奉先) that inherited and kept virtuous achievements of ancestors.

A Review of the Changes Made to the Sites of Hwangnyongsa Temple during the Unified Silla and Goryeo Periods (통일신라~고려시대 황룡사 사역의 변화과정 검토)

  • Hwangnyongsa Temple was the large Buddhist monastery of Silla that has existed for about 685 years. The temple underwent a series of excavations from 1976 to 1983, during which it was discovered that its layout consisted of one pagoda and three main dharma halls. This discovery also led to the production of four artistic depictions of the temple at various times from its foundation to its final phase. Previous studies on the architectural layout of Hwangnyongsa Temple are largely focused on the inner sanctuary ("Buddha's Land"). The studies on the temple's main architectural structures may be natural for those who are interested in the origins of and background to its establishment, but the studies on its outer sanctuary ("Sangha's Land") have to come first to acquire a deeper knowledge of the architectural layout of the temple as a whole. To gain a comprehensive understanding of the entire layout of Buddhist monasteries of the Silla dynasty, including both their inner and outer sanctuaries, the studies on Hwangnyongsa Temple are essential as it was once the kingdom's most highly honored temple. The studies on Korean Buddhist monasteries of the Three Kingdoms Period have produced only a limited amount of information concerning the outer sanctuary, resulting in little evidence about the exact scope of the temple's sanctuary. Meanwhile, the excavations of the Hwangnyongsa Temple site have revealed the archaeological features of the walls that divided the monastery and its neighboring facilities, thus helping to delineate the size of the temple site. The excavations have revealed the boundaries between the inner and outer sanctuaries of Hwangnyongsa Temple, as well as the entire temple precincts and the exterior, providing valuable information about the changes made to the layout of the temple. In this study, the main discussion focuses on the changes made to the sanctuary of Hwangnyongsa Temple during the Unified Silla and Goryeo Periods, particularly in relation to the architectural layout of the temple. The discussion is based on a review of the periods in which the Nammunji(South Gate site) was built, which provides tangible evidence about the expansion of the temple to the south, and the walls enclosing the temple precincts on the four sides and the changes that occurred afterwards. As a result, the study concludes that both the inner and outer sanctuaries of the temple probably changed through the 1 st and 3rd. It also concludes that the changes made to the architectural layout of Hwangnyongsa Temple were intended not only to alter the scope of the temple but were also closely associated with the politico-geographical significance of its location at the center of the royal capital of Silla and the urban archaeological remains around it.

The Satisfaction Analysis of Suburban Rural Human Settlements in Henan Province, China -Focused on Tai Nan Village - (중국 허난성(河南省) 도시 근교형 농촌 거주환경 만족도 분석 - 태남마을(太南村)을 중심으로 -)

  • The Rural Revitalization Strategy (2018-2022), published by the Chinese State Council in 2018, represents a new period of rural development in China. Suburban areas are more convenient than other rural areas in integrated urban-rural development but are under greater pressure from construction and industrial pollution. As a rural area with a high proportion of rural areas, it would be valuable for Henan province to gain a comprehensive grasp of rural human settlementst while identifying problems and proposing solutions. The purpose of this study is to analyze the satisfaction of the evaluation items based on the usage status and life perception of the residents of Tai Nan village, a suburb-type rural village in Henan province. The study proposes improvement programs based on the evaluation results. As a result of the study, 24 evaluation items were derived and divided into five categories: "Living Service Facilities", "Housing Environment, "Road Environment", "Health & Ecology Environment", and "Social & Cultural Environment". The Fuzzy Comprehensive Evaluation Method was used to find the overall satisfaction level of the human living environment in Tai Nan village, which was "average", among which "Living Service Facilities" was the most important "Health & Ecology Environment" was the least satisfied. Based on these results, an improvement plan is proposed in three stages. First, the living service will be improved while strengthening the facility management of the hygiene and the ecological environment. Second, reasonable improvement of housing and the road environment will be applied. Third, programs will be introduced to cultivate residents' ability to build their own and improve the social and cultural environment. This study provides basic data for the future improvement of rural settlements in the suburban areas of Henan province and is of great significance in gradually improving the the residents' quality of life.

Suggestion of Community Design for the Efficiency of CPTED - Focused on Community Furniture - (범죄예방환경설계(CPTED)의 효율성 증대를 위한 커뮤니티디자인 제안 - 커뮤니티퍼니쳐를 중심으로 -)

  • The need for recognizing the crime in the urban spaces as a social problem and finding out specific approaches such as the study of space design and various guidelines for crime prevention is increasing. In this regard, "Crime Prevention Through Environmental Design" (marked as "CPTED") is actively underway. Yeomri-dong Salt Way is the first place to which the Seoul Crime Prevention Design Project was appled. The business objective of improving the local environment has been implemented rationally through cooperation and voluntary participation between subject of the project executives and community members. Since its efficiency has been proven, the sites have been expanded since then and becomes a benchmarking example of each local government.This kind of problem solving effort has the same context in purpose and direction of the 'Village Art Project' which has been implemented since 2009 with the aim of promoting the culture of the underdeveloped area and encouraging the participation of the residents by introducing the public art. It is noteworthy that this trend is centered around the characteristics of community functions and values. The purpose of this study is to propose the application method of community furniture as a way to increase the efficiency of CPTED to improve the 'quality of life' of residents. To do this, we reviewed CPTED, community design, public art literature and prior research, and identified the problems and implications based on the site visit Yeomri-dong of Seoul and Gamcheon Village of Pusan which is the successful model of "Seoul Root out Crime by Design" and 'Maeulmisul Art Project' respectively. The common elements of the two case places identified in this study are as follows: First, the 'lives' of community residents found its place in the center through the activation of community by collaborative activities in addition to the physical composition of the environment. Second, community design and introduction of public art created a new space, and thereby many people came to visit the village and revitalize the local economy. Third, it strengthened the natural monitoring, the territoriality and control, and the activity increase among the CPTED factors. The psychological aspect of CPTED and the emotional function of public art are fused with the 'community furniture', thereby avoiding a vague or tremendous approach to the public space through a specific local context based on the way of thinking and emotion of local people and it will be possible to create an environment beneficial for all. In this way, the possibility and implication of the fusion of CPTED and public art are expected to be able to reduce the social cost through the construction of the crime prevention infrastructure such as expansion of the CPTED application space, and to suggest a plan to implement the visual amenity as a design strategy to regenerate city.

Usefulness of Canonical Correlation Classification Technique in Hyper-spectral Image Classification (하이퍼스펙트럴영상 분류에서 정준상관분류기법의 유용성)

  • The purpose of this study is focused on the development of the effective classification technique using ultra multiband of hyperspectral image. This study suggests the classification technique using canonical correlation analysis, one of multivariate statistical analysis in hyperspectral image classification. High accuracy of classification result is expected for this classification technique as the number of bands increase. This technique is compared with Maximum Likelihood Classification(MLC). The hyperspectral image is the EO1-hyperion image acquired on September 2, 2001, and the number of bands for the experiment were chosen at 30, considering the band scope except the thermal band of Landsat TM. We chose the comparing base map as Ground Truth Data. We evaluate the accuracy by comparing this base map with the classification result image and performing overlay analysis visually. The result showed us that in MLC's case, it can't classify except water, and in case of water, it only classifies big lakes. But Canonical Correlation Classification (CCC) classifies the golf lawn exactly, and it classifies the highway line in the urban area well. In case of water, the ponds that are in golf ground area, the ponds in university, and pools are also classified well. As a result, although the training areas are selected without any trial and error, it was possible to get the exact classification result. Also, the ability to distinguish golf lawn from other vegetations in classification classes, and the ability to classify water was better than MLC technique. Conclusively, this CCC technique for hyperspectral image will be very useful for estimating harvest and detecting surface water. In advance, it will do an important role in the construction of GIS database using the spectral high resolution image, hyperspectral data.

Behavior Analysis of Concrete Structure under Blast Loading : (II) Blast Loading Response of Ultra High Strength Concrete and Reactive Powder Concrete Slabs (폭발하중을 받는 콘크리트 구조물의 실험적 거동분석 : (II) 초고강도 콘크리트 및 RPC 슬래브의 실험결과)

  • In recent years, there have been numerous explosion-related accidents due to military and terrorist activities. Such incidents caused not only damages to structures but also human casualties, especially in urban areas. To protect structures and save human lives against explosion accidents, better understanding of the explosion effect on structures is needed. In an explosion, the blast load is applied to concrete structures as an impulsive load of extremely short duration with very high pressure and heat. Generally, concrete is known to have a relatively high blast resistance compared to other construction materials. However, normal strength concrete structures require higher strength to improve their resistance against impact and blast loads. Therefore, a new material with high-energy absorption capacity and high resistance to damage is needed for blast resistance design. Recently, Ultra High Strength Concrete(UHSC) and Reactive Powder Concrete(RPC) have been actively developed to significantly improve concrete strength. UHSC and RPC, can improve concrete strength, reduce member size and weight, and improve workability. High strength concrete are used to improve earthquake resistance and increase height and bridge span. Also, UHSC and RPC, can be implemented for blast resistance design of infrastructure susceptible to terror or impact such as 9.11 terror attack. Therefore, in this study, the blast tests are performed to investigate the behavior of UHSC and RPC slabs under blast loading. Blast wave characteristics including incident and reflected pressures as well as maximum and residual displacements and strains in steel and concrete surface are measured. Also, blast damages and failure modes were recorded for each specimen. From these tests, UHSC and RPC have shown to better blast explosions resistance compare to normal strength concrete.
